**Onboarding note — Websocket Reconnect Bug (Tessivane Gateway)**

Known issue. On network blips, Tessivane clients reconnect without re-sending the auth frame. Gateway accepts the socket for ~10s before dropping it. No data leaks confirmed, but unauthenticated frames are buffered during that window. Fix is staged in branch reconnect-guard; review the auth handshake changes first. Reproduction steps in the test harness under /drills. To open the sealed incident archive for prior occurrences, enter the recovery passphrase listed below.

recovery phrase for yahap-faduf: sorion-kasath-briath-gorius-ulaael-zorvan-aldiel-quenwyn-casdor-framir-julwyn-novvan-zorox

Leadership Review Briefing — Corvane Term Sheet

Corvane Industrial has delivered a revised term sheet for the proposed co-development of the Ashgrove platform. Key points: a 60/40 revenue split in our favor, a three-year exclusivity window in the Meridel market, and shared tooling costs capped at agreed thresholds. Legal flags two clauses on IP reversion that need tightening before we respond. Department heads should review the redline by Tuesday. The strategic rationale is summarized below.

confidential, bawip-fahap: Gross margin on Ulaael came in at 5 percent against a plan of 10 percent. Only 5 of the 100 pilot accounts renewed Ulaael, so a churn review is set for July 1.

Hey folks, passing FixtureForge over to Marit before I head out. Quick state of things: the seeded-user builders are solid, but the nested-order factories still leak fixtures between test runs — there's a draft fix on the cleanup branch. The docs site builds fine locally. One gotcha: the encrypted seed bundle for the staging dataset locks itself after 24 hours idle, so you'll need to re-open it before Thursday's demo. To unlock the bundle, use the recovery passphrase right below this note.

unlock words, bawef-kahap: sorax-sorir-quenys-aldok

Subject: Queue swap handover

Hey folks — we're finally retiring Grumblequeue in favor of Relayline at Toverwick. Workers drain old jobs first, then flip the feature flag. Docs live in the migration wiki. Deploys to the new broker must be signed, so for future maintainers, here's the deploy key you'll need.

signing key of kajof-kawif = bky3_329